Vatnajökull is the largest and most voluminous Icelandic glacier. It is roughly circular in shape, overlays several volcanoes, and covers an area of approximately 8,100 km2 (3,100 mi2 ) with an average thickness of 400 m (1,300 ft)

This glacier is an example of a(n)
A) ice cap. B) ice field. C) alpine glacier. D) ice sheet.


A
